Greater than sixty environmental and social organizations throughout the nation have unified underneath the marketing campaign “Folks for Himalaya,” calling for a direct cease to all large-scale infrastructure initiatives within the area. They advocate for integrating referendums and public consultations into the decision-making course of for future growth tasks, emphasizing the safety of the delicate Himalayan ecosystem and the rights of its inhabitants. This motion aligns with the upcoming Lok Sabha elections, the place these organizations have offered a five-point constitution of calls for to all political events, spotlighting the pressing want for stricter environmental laws and neighborhood participation in governance.

Pressing Name for Motion

Local weather activist Sonam Wangchuk and representatives from numerous environmental and social teams have raised considerations over the opposed impacts of mega infrastructure tasks like dams, hydro tasks, and highways on the Himalayan surroundings and its communities. The teams have highlighted the dire want for a moratorium on additional developments and a complete overview of present tasks.
